Keeping companies and brands on the front foot is a proactive communications process

Communications is the natural discipline to solve for issues and crises. But being ready for risks is a proactive communications process that begins well before an issue has already raised its head.

Readiness, whether for risk or opportunity, is almost akin to reputation, a topic we discussed at the PRomise Foundation THRIVE meeting in Sri Lanka earlier this year.  Readiness needs attention and active preparation.

We covered how preparation for risk is different from scenario planning, the exploration of “what ifs” that can impact a company or brand. While a standard part of the comms playbook, typical ‘scenario planning’ exercises can be a distraction, explained risk expert speaker Amit Narayan in his session at THRIVE, that can take teams down rabbit holes, and spending time and resources on left-field scenarios.

This discussion added to those I’d been having with my own team about readiness, and how brand and company leaders need to have comprehensive context for opportunities, milestones (IPO, product launch, data read-outs) and the issues that could negatively impact their business and reputation.  They need to know the presence AND absence of key media and qualitative signals, especially given AI-mediated discovery. They don’t need volumes of information – they need intelligence including competitive, what it means, and the steps to fill gaps and take action with the confidence of context.
